The 21st Century Spielberg podcast is an incredibly well-researched and heartfelt show hosted by Chris Evangelista, a passionate film critic and writer. His vast knowledge and understanding of Steven Spielberg's work are immediately apparent, making this podcast a must-listen for any fan of the renowned director. The best aspects of this podcast include Chris's passion, insightful analysis, and his ability to bring in interesting guests who provide additional perspectives on Spielberg's films. The bonus episodes are also highly recommended as they offer wonderful insight and analysis into the films being discussed.
However, one potential drawback of the podcast is that some listeners may find Chris's voice to be monotonous or boring. While many appreciate his deep voice and find it comforting, others may not enjoy listening to it for extended periods. Additionally, some episodes may delve too much into trivia and minutiae, which could potentially turn off listeners who prefer a more streamlined and focused discussion.
In conclusion, The 21st Century Spielberg podcast is a truly wonderful show that offers deep insights into the often overlooked movies of Steven Spielberg in the 21st century. Chris Evangelista's passion shines through in every episode, making it enjoyable and engaging for both casual viewers and die-hard fans. Despite any minor flaws or personal preferences regarding the host's voice, this podcast is highly recommended for anyone interested in exploring Spielberg's later filmography.
